I have decided everything is actually black and white. It is me that makes it all confusing. If I go back to the simple, basic truths, and soak 'em in, it is like the dust starts settling.

I'm also realizing every fear, worry, insecurity, or stress is the direct result of a lie I've bought into. We live out what we truly believe. Our actions and deeds are a direct result of our belief system, the truths we believe or the lies we have let decieve us.

He jealously loves me. He died to set me free. He is everything and more than enough. He is sovereign. He is good and best. Always.

I didn't earn it. I never can. I can't pay it back. I can't earn more of it.

those are the things it really all comes down to. So every time I worry, every time I let something stress me out or make me insecure, every time I am fearful of something, it is because I am being decieved.

Money, relationships, friendships, school, situations, clothes, time....the list goes on. I believe far to often that if I don't have my hands all over something it will fall apart. That things apart from God will fulfill me. That things are more important than God. That He is not enough for me. That what the world offers is truly more pleasurable than what He has. That others standards, including my own, are more important than the Lord's. That my way is best.

When put like that I just shake my head no while so many messages or Sunday school stories come to mind refuting those. But knowing and believing are two different things and miss that a lot. Just because I know something to be true doesn't mean I believe it. I live what I believe. So stressing shows me I don't trust God that His way is best and He is in control. Worrying shows I don't trust His provision or care. Striving shows I think I can earn His love, or somehow pay it back. Looking to music, movies, magazines, books, or so much other crap for comfort or whatever shows that I believe He is not everything I need and more than enough.
